Background on Post-2015 Development Agenda 1.Centerpiece of process: coordinated Development Agenda a.Driven by the UN but broadened to encompass multi- stakeholder engagement, including civil society and the private sector 2.Mobilizing Effect of the Millennium Development Goals a.Set for 2000 to 2015 and b.Took off to focus development resources associated with the UN 3.High-level meeting on MDGs at UN General Assembly (September 2010) a.Accelerate progress on MDGs and b.Look for ways to advance the development agenda beyond 2015

Multiple Strands of Engagement 1.UN System Task Team and UN Development Group 2.Rio+20 Summit on Sustainable Development in June High-Level Panel of Eminent Persons 4.Sustainable Development Solutions Network 5.Open Working Group

High-Level Panel of Eminent Persons (HLP): Appointed by UN Secretary-General June Leaders from civil society, private sector and governments 2.But not an intergovernmental process 3.Report published 31 May Co-chairs: a. President Susilo Bambang Yudhoyono of Indonesia b. President Ellen Johnson Sirleaf of Liberia c. Prime Minister David Cameron of the UK 5.Private sector representatives – a. Paul Polman from Unilever b. Betty Maina from Kenya's National Association of Manufacturers

Top Health Priorities Post Focus on health and wellbeing a.Addresses the need for improved action on the social determinants of health b.Will require collaboration and coherence across sectors 2.Maximizing healthy lifes a.Potential to disaggregate data b.Accounts for morbidity, mortality, and sustainability 3.Universal coverage of and access to comprehensive, high quality services a.Vital component of efforts to maximize health at all life-stages b.Integrates high quality service coverage and provision and financial risk protection for all

Open Working Group on Sustainable Development Goals (mandated from Rio+20 Summit) 1.Established by resolution of the UN General Assembly in January member working group meeting every month 3.Conceptualizing the Sustainable Development Goals 4.Special session on health and social protection in June
